Chapter 12

Blake

I limp over to the sink and grab my shake from the fridge. I can’t believe that she duped me like that. I rub the inside of my thigh.

I can’t help myself. When Rose Collins needs help stretching, then I make myself available. I got shit from Max about it, but there’s nothing that I could have done. Not when she’s wagging her ass in front of me. I’ve always been a weak man when it comes to a nice, round ass.

“You can’t be giving in like that all the time. You’re just playing into her hands.” Max grabs a shake from the fridge and chugs it down. “She’s trying to use our own method against us. Something that we’ve come up with.” He flicks his finger between him and I.

“I know. I know. I’m weak,” I mumble under my breath. “Want to grab something from Firehouse?”

“You know my answer.”

* * *

“I was just about to close up shop.” Karl throws the towel over his shoulder. I’m pretty sure that’s the same towel he had when Max and I first walked into this restaurant. “If you guys want anything you’ll have to cook it yourself.” Karl lays back in his chair and pours himself a shot.

“No worries, old man.” Max pats him on the back. “We know how busy you can be.” Max rolls his eyes and makes his way to the back of the kitchen.

“Make me the usual,” I shout as the door flops closed. I let Max handle all the cooking. He’s a magician when it comes to that kind of stuff. He always tells me that if he didn’t become a firefighter, he would have been a top tier chef. With the kind of food he’s cooked for me, I tend to believe him. Although I’ll never admit that to him.

“No Rose tonight?” Karl asks and downs another shot. He leans back against the bar and pours me a shot, handing it to me.

“No Rose tonight. It’s a guy’s night out.” The taste of old whiskey burns into my throat but I keep myself together. Can’t have the old man drinking me under the table.

“Don’t you hurt that girl. She’s too good for you.” He jumps off the stool and wipes down the counter. He shoves that towel into my hands until I raise them in the air.

“Too good for me?” I shoot back. “Nobody is too good for me.”

Karl stops and stares at me. The scar underneath his eye twitches, his gaze never wavering. He relents and shakes his head. “You know what I mean. Don’t do anything to mess with that girl. If I even find out that you made her cry.” He shakes his fist out in front of me.

“You couldn’t take me.” I reach around with my arm and take him into a chokehold. Rubbing my knuckle on his head.

“Let go of me, you scrawny fuck.” He waves his hands all around before I let go. His face is redder than a cherry tomato. He pulls down on his brown plaid shirt, tucking it back into his pants. He pulls up on his pants and wipes his nose on the rag. I never understood why he dressed so nice for a dumpy place like this. Nobody of importance ever showed up here. Just a bunch of winos and firefighters.

Karl points at me with his stubby finger, taking a step toward me. He pushes his finger into my chest. “Did you hear me?”

I roll my eyes. “Yeah, I heard you.”

Hurting Rose is the last thing that I want to do. I would hate myself if I did anything to make tears fall from those beautiful eyes of hers. And I’m sure Max would pummel me into the ground as well. Not like I would need it.

“Good. And help me clean this place up.” He pushes me to the side as he cleans the rest of the counter.

I walk around and turn the chairs over. Max and I have done this more times than I can remember. Every late night when we didn’t want to go home, we’d help Karl close up shop. It was always our way of repaying him for the free food he gave us.

I clear the table at the end as Max walks through the door with three patties and buns. The smell is intoxicating and my stomach grumbles in recognition.

“This is just a light meal for the night.” Max stops in the middle of the floor and looks at us. “Why the fuck is it so gloomy in here? Did someone die?” He laughs.

“Just serve the burgers. Blake will fill you in later.” Karl throws the towel over his shoulder, his signature move, and grabs a patty and bun.
